Mattias Janmark scores twice in Vegas loss

Mattias Janmark single-handedly brought the Knights to overtime with two goals in the final seven minutes of the game. Vegas would fall to Winnipeg in overtime 5-4.

Fantasy Impact

Janmark has now scored a goal in the past three games and is seeing over 18 minutes per game as the first replacement option for Max Pacioretty. He is available in 99% of Yahoo leagues and is worth an add until he proves otherwise.

Mattias Janmark adds two points in Golden Knights' loss

Mattias Janmark dished a short-handed assist in the second period and scored a short-handed goal of his own in the third before ultimately coming up short in Vegas' 6-5 loss to Anaheim.

Fantasy Impact

Janmark only has six points in 17 contests and is not meaningfully contributing in other areas. No need to roster him at this point.

Mattias Janmark scores a goal Tuesday versus Nashville

Mattia Janmark scored the second Chicago goal versus the Predators Tuesday. The goal was unassisted and gave the Blackhawks their last lead.

Fantasy Impact

Janmark has been an unremarkable fantasy asset in his first four seasons, topping out at 34 points which would be solid for a defenseman but lackluster for a center. He is on a much better pace this season but it is still quite early.
